Should I Hire An Agency For SEO?

5/5 - (30 votes)

Looking to hire an agency for SEO? There are several considerations to keep in mind when you are confused whether you should hire an agency for SEO or not?

Navigating the complexities of SEO can be a daunting task, especially for those lacking the necessary expertise or resources. This raises the question: Should you hire an agency for SEO? 

While some businesses prefer to handle SEO in-house, others opt to outsource this crucial task to specialized agencies. The decision to hire an SEO company warrants careful consideration, weighing factors such as expertise, time commitment, cost, complexity, competitive landscape, and long-term strategy. 

By exploring these aspects, you can make an informed choice that aligns with your business goals and maximizes your chances of success in the online realm. In this article, I delve into the key considerations surrounding the decision to hire an agency for SEO. 

Let’s begin!

Hiring an SEO Agency

SEO requires a deep understanding of search engine algorithms, keyword research, on-page optimization, link building, and content strategy. If you or your team lack the necessary expertise or resources to handle SEO effectively, hiring an agency can be beneficial. 

Agencies specialize in SEO and have experienced professionals who stay updated with industry trends and best practices. 

If you have limited availability or if your team is already occupied with other responsibilities, outsourcing SEO to a company can free up your time and allow you to focus on other aspects of your business. 

Hiring an SEO agency involves financial investment. Consider your budget and whether it allows for outsourcing SEO. Additionally, evaluate the potential return on investment (ROI) that SEO can bring to your business. 

Also read:

A well-executed SEO strategy can drive organic traffic and improve your online visibility, ultimately leading to increased conversions and revenue. 

If your website has a complex structure, numerous pages, or technical issues, SEO can become challenging. In such cases, a digital marketing firm with technical expertise can navigate these complexities and implement effective SEO strategies to optimize your website for search engines. 

If you operate in a highly competitive industry, SEO becomes crucial for standing out from your competitors. SEO agencies often have experience in working with different industries and can develop strategies tailored to your specific market, helping you gain an edge in search engine rankings. 

SEO is a long-term investment. It takes time to see significant results, and ongoing optimization is necessary to maintain and improve rankings. 

An SEO marketing firm can help you develop a comprehensive and sustainable SEO strategy that aligns with your long-term business goals. 

Ultimately, the decision to hire an SEO agency depends on your unique circumstances, goals, and available resources. 

Consider the factors mentioned above, weigh the pros and cons, and assess your specific needs to determine whether outsourcing SEO is the right choice for you.

Pros of Hiring an Agency For SEO

Hiring an agency for SEO (Search Engine Optimization) can offer numerous advantages for businesses looking to improve their online presence and attract more organic traffic. Here are some key pros of hiring an SEO agency: 

1- Expertise and Experience

SEO agencies specialize in optimizing websites and have a dedicated team of professionals who are well-versed in the latest SEO strategies and techniques. Their experience and knowledge allow them to navigate the ever-changing landscape of search engine algorithms effectively. By leveraging their expertise, businesses can benefit from the company’s insights and stay ahead of the competition. 

2- Time and Resource Savings

Implementing effective SEO requires a significant investment of time and resources. By outsourcing this task to a digital marketing firm, businesses can focus on their core activities and leave the SEO work to the experts. Agencies have the necessary tools and resources readily available, allowing for efficient execution of SEO campaigns without the need for businesses to invest in additional infrastructure or software. 

Also read:

3- Comprehensive Strategy

SEO agencies develop tailored strategies based on thorough analysis of a business’s website, target audience, industry trends, and competition. They can create a holistic approach to improve website visibility, keyword rankings, content optimization, link building, and other essential aspects of SEO. A well-rounded strategy helps maximize the impact of SEO efforts and ensures consistent progress towards long-term goals. 

4- Access to Advanced Tools and Technologies

SEO agencies invest in premium SEO tools and technologies to enhance their capabilities and deliver better results. These tools provide valuable insights into website performance, keyword research, competitor analysis, backlink profiles, and more. By hiring an agency, businesses can leverage these advanced tools and benefit from their in-depth analytics, which would otherwise require a significant investment to acquire individually. 

5- Scalability and Flexibility

SEO agencies offer scalable solutions that can adapt to the changing needs and goals of a business. Whether it’s a startup looking to establish its online presence or an established enterprise aiming for global reach, agencies can tailor their services accordingly. They can adjust the scope of work, allocate resources, and implement new strategies as business objectives evolve, providing the necessary flexibility to accommodate growth and expansion. 

6- Measurable Results and ROI

SEO agencies focus on driving tangible results and improving the return on investment (ROI) for their clients. They set clear performance indicators and track key metrics to measure the effectiveness of SEO campaigns. With access to comprehensive analytics, businesses can gain valuable insights into the impact of their SEO efforts and make informed decisions based on data-driven results. In summary, hiring an SEO agency offers businesses the advantages of expertise, time and resource savings, comprehensive strategies, access to advanced tools, scalability, and measurable results. By partnering with an agency, businesses can enhance their online visibility, attract more organic traffic, and ultimately achieve their SEO goals more efficiently.

Cons of Hiring an Agency For SEO

While there are several benefits to hiring an SEO agency, it’s important to consider some potential drawbacks as well. Here are a few cons to keep in mind: 

1- Cost

Hiring an SEO firm can be expensive, especially for small businesses or startups with limited budgets. Agencies typically charge a monthly retainer or project-based fees, which may not be feasible for businesses operating on tight financial constraints. Additionally, the cost may increase if there’s a need for ongoing SEO services or additional campaigns in the future. It’s essential to carefully evaluate the potential return on investment (ROI) before committing to an agency. 

2- Lack of Control

Outsourcing SEO to an agency means relinquishing some control over the optimization process. While agencies have expertise in the field, businesses may have specific preferences or requirements that the company may not fully understand or incorporate into their strategies. Communication and collaboration become crucial to ensure that the company aligns with the business’s goals and values and implements SEO techniques that resonate with the brand identity. 

3- Communication Challenges

Effective communication is key to a successful SEO campaign. However, coordinating with an online marketing firm can sometimes lead to communication challenges. Misunderstandings, delays in response time, or a lack of transparency in reporting can hinder the progress of the campaign. It’s important to establish clear lines of communication and set expectations upfront to avoid any potential issues. 

4- Dependency on External Expertise

By outsourcing SEO to a company, businesses rely on the firm’s expertise and knowledge. While this can be advantageous, it also means becoming dependent on the company for ongoing SEO management. If the business decides to switch agencies or bring SEO operations in-house, there may be a learning curve or a transition period that could impact the continuity of SEO efforts. 

5- Potential for Unethical Practices

While most reputable SEO agencies adhere to ethical guidelines, there is a risk of encountering agencies that employ black hat SEO techniques. These unethical practices, such as keyword stuffing, buying backlinks, or cloaking, can lead to severe penalties from search engines, including a loss in organic visibility or even deindexing. It’s crucial to thoroughly research and vet SEO agencies to ensure they follow industry best practices and adhere to search engine guidelines. 

6- Alignment with Business Goals

SEO agencies may have a standardized approach or a one-size-fits-all strategy that may not align perfectly with a specific business’s goals and priorities. They may prioritize certain metrics or keywords that don’t necessarily align with the business’s target audience or brand positioning. It’s essential to have open and honest discussions with the company to ensure their strategies align with the business’s unique objectives.

Conclusion 

While hiring an SEO agency offers many benefits, including expertise, time savings, and measurable results, it’s important to consider the potential drawbacks. Businesses should carefully evaluate their budget, communication needs, control preferences, and the agency’s ethical practices to make an informed decision about outsourcing their SEO efforts.